The number of persons with hearing disability in most countries is more than 10%. In developing countries of the third world, inflammations are the most important cause of hearing dysfunction, but in more civilized countries, more and more individuals are injured by a noisy environment and by noise that is individually produced. In this way, a great number of young people acquire defects of hearing which are not reparable. As a consequence the German government has tried to control the possible danger to the community from noise and has arranged that exposure to unnecessary noises be reduced by standards and regulation.
